8 minutes ago, Santana04 said:

I ask because I think is a good opportunity for them to repaint the 7400s before they retire the next gens with the novas coming but i know they dont put emphasis on cosmetics at LGA 

Well the (MTA) has kind of stopped doing repaints as of late across the board (If you don't count the one or two Ex NJT coaches they painted before they stopped congestion pricing). The last buses I remember them painting were a few of the 2015 LFS' and Xcelsiors on the transit side but they abandoned that endeavor and now just get their usual upgrades with no new paintjob.
